Special Barcelona 25-26 'Down Syndrome' Kit Font Released - On-Pitch Debut

  • Debut: Barcelona players debuted a special nameset to raise awareness about Down syndrome in yesterday’s Champions League match against Newcastle United.
  • Designer: The special Barcelona 25-26 typeface was designed by Anna Vives, a young Catalan artist who has Down syndrome.
  • Previous Use: Barcelona previously wore the same Anna Vives design 13 years ago in 2013 during the Joan Gamper Trophy match against Santos.

Update: Barcelona players debuted a special nameset to raise awareness about Down syndrome in yesterday’s Champions League match against Newcastle United. They delivered a dominant 7-2 victory.

Update: Not only Barcelona, but other clubs such as Club América, River Plate, and Dynamo Kyiv have also joined the campaign to promote inclusion and raise awareness about Down syndrome by using a special nameset designed by Anna Vives, a talented young Catalan artist with Down syndrome.

For the highly anticipated second leg against Newcastle United at the Spotify Camp Nou on March 18, Barcelona will replace their standard cup nameset with something much more special. The team will sport a unique, bespoke font designed specifically to raise awareness for World Down Syndrome Day, which is celebrated globally on March 21.

FC Barcelona 25-26 'Down Syndrome' Kit Typeface

This image shows the special Barcelona 25-26 font, designed by Anna Vives.

This special Barcelona 25-26 typeface was beautifully designed by Anna Vives, a talented young Catalan artist who has Down syndrome. The collaboration is a central part of the Barça Foundation's campaign to promote inclusion and raise awareness for the condition.

The font itself features a highly distinctive, playful, and handwritten aesthetic, seamlessly mixing upper and lower case letters to create a truly unique look across the entire squad's names and numbers.

Long-time football kit enthusiasts might experience a sense of déjà vu with this release. If this typography looks familiar, that is because Barcelona previously wore this exact same Anna Vives design 13 years ago, back in 2013, during the Joan Gamper Trophy match against Santos for the very same noble cause.
